Is the mother entitled to the custody of her daughter if she remarries, or does custody transfer to the father, especially given a prior verbal agreement to that effect?
Source: FtawySummarized from the full answer at Ftawy · imported Sep 2, 2026
If the female custodian waives her right to custody, it transfers to the next eligible person. If she retracts that waiver, her right is restored, because when an impediment is removed, that which was prevented returns.
